Weather Force reads remarks provided with live metar reports to determine if storms are near the aerodrome. GFS (Global Forecast System) Model data is downloaded twice daily from NCEP and provides key atmospheric conditions to give a snapshot of temperature and winds aloft. Weather Force utilizes uniquely built algorithms to combine both metar and model data to cover sparse areas such as deserts and oceans. The metar data is updated 6x an hour and downloaded directly from NOAA and can provide accurate results within a 1/8th mile of a given point.
